Week 1: At the Foundry is about getting the Script and doing a Table Read of your Scene for the month. Doing a read through, and then in a group setting, analyzing the scene, breaking it down, figure out your relationship, and what other questions you need to get answered when reading the entire script.

Weeks 2, 3, and 4 are about figuring out how you relate/connect to the character you are playing in the scene, blocking it, and then shooting it.

An overview of the past 18 months leads to a Turning Point.

With all of my financial woes that came as a result of September, and have continued on into October, it has forced me to take a step back and reassess the past 5-6 months. Let me give you a quick re-cap of how BECOMING MAGNUM has evolved since April of 2008.

I got a call from Director Kryshan Randall in March of 2008 asking if I'd like to be in a TV Pilot Trailer that he was directing in April. I've always wanted to work with him, so of course, I agreed.

It was for a show called "The Promoter," created by Ken Craw and Michael Hamilton. The first day of shooting was in a Penthouse. I brought my Sony PSP with my Trailer for BECOMING MAGNUM on it. I met the Creators, Ken and Michael, and asked them what kind of background/experience they had, and how long it took them to go from concept to Production on their "Trailer." At the time, Ken was a Writer on the TV Series "Robson Arms," and Michael had directed some Sports Documentaries. It took them 6 months to go from concept to production of the Trailer.

I mentioned that I had my own Project that I had been developing, and that I had a Trailer of my own on me. I pulled out my Sony PSP, and played the Trailer for them. At the first scene, Ken asked if this was BECOMING MAGNUM.

He had heard about it from his friend Coreena Robertson, who turned out to be a mutual friend. Both Ken and Michael loved the Trailer. Shortly thereafter, I found out that the owner of the Penthouse was Erin Cebula, an Entertainment Reporter for Global TV. She loved the Trailer as well, and loved MAGNUM, P.I.

Within 6 weeks of the shoot, Ken and Michael both came on board to help Direct and Produce BECOMING MAGNUM, and a few weeks later scored us a DEVELOPMENT DEAL with CTV. That Deal was in June of 2008, and it took until March of 2009 to get the Development Funds released to us.

At the end of November of 2008 while taping my performance for a scene at the Actor's Foundry, I ended up injuring my left knee. I had an MRI done at the end of February, and it turns out I tore the meniscus in my knee.

In April of 2009 we did a 3 Day Shoot for the development deal. We shot 2 days worth of footage at THE ACTOR'S FOUNDRY, where I study and 1 Day with my Personal Trainer, OCEAN BLOOM.

They then sent over 15 hours worth of footage to the Editor, who cut it down to a 3 Minute Promotional Trailer and sent it off to CTV. Because of the current recession, CTV decided that they were no longer going to be in the business of doing "One Off" Documentaries. CTV was out, but fortunately I got to retain ownership of the Footage.

In May I ended up falling and twisting my left ankle and knee. I haven't gotten my knee checked out yet, but there is definitely something severely wrong with my knee.

On July 1st, I moved into my current home, which is an amazing house, worth $1.3 Million and I only pay $500/month Rent. (The upside to the Recession.)

Shortly after we got the word that CTV was out, I did a Teleconference Call with the BECOMING MAGNUM TEAM (Myself, Brad King (my Nutritionist) and his wife and publicist Rene Neilly, Ken Craw, and Ocean Bloom.) We discussed the possibility of merging BECOMING MAGNUM with a Reality Show concept that Ocean had previously developed for Insight Films.

It was a great call, and we discussed where to go now that CTV was out of the picture. It has always been my intention to do something with the Internet. To Broadcast and/or Distribute it Online. Unfortunately neither Ken or Michael have any experience doing anything Online as it is all still so new, and so they both decided to pull out of the project. Both of them felt that it would just be way too much work to take on to create a Reality Show.

Ken is currently working as a Writer for the TV Series HEARTLAND, and Michael is busy working on some other projects, and neither felt that they could put in the time and effort that would be required to get a Reality TV Series up and running.
